Designed by
Title
Flixbus green bus at German French Border #108695160
Description
KEHL, GERMANY - JAN 16, 2017: VANHOLL Flixbus green bus on the border bridge between Germany and France transporting tourists to France - intercity low-cost, bus service in Europe
This image is editorial